Output d8476cdf6f756753f184312a085aae962b3a7a5ce1646f92b44356716de531b6:0

value
490021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1d7b0e0098cf3e78fe7752d4beed91a85ad9b30 OP_EQUAL
address
3HuMuxxA4ECH1ZcUysk5YzpZ8pgKjnrVSA
transaction
d8476cdf6f756753f184312a085aae962b3a7a5ce1646f92b44356716de531b6
confirmations
276583
spent
true